Vehicle Design Question

When placing weapons in turrets, can you split the volume between the turret and the chassis?

I seem to recall such a rule in the CT Striker design sequences, and I wondered if it applied to T20. I'd like to keep my vehicle designs within the given rules as much as possible.

Hello LordRhys,

In CT:Striker Book 3 Equipment copyright 1981, 5th printing p. 7 a weapon's volume is not split between turret and chassis. However two components associated with the weapon are split.
These items are (1) Fire control (1/2 weapon station & 1/2 in weapon mount) and (2) autoloaders (1/2 in weapon mount & 1/2 in ammo storage location).

The Main reason for the question was the enormous size of the Heavy Fusion Gun (7,000vl). In a 10 dton vehicle the maximum turret size of 11,200vl leaves only 8,000vl for equipment/people in a heavy turret. Splitting the weapon volume would give enough room for a VRF Gauss Gun or something in the turret. I wanted to make an Intrepid-sized Grav Tank, and always believed it needed a coaxial gun in the turret for suppressive fire and scrubbing infantry off a buddy's hull (A VRF Gauss Gun is perfect for this.).

:cool:
 
When I built the Intrepid for TA6, I ran into the same problem (sort of). I moved the VRF to a copula mount on the body. The main turret holds the Fusion gun, Gunner, targeting computer, sensors and gunner holodisplay. I got this to fit in the space you are contemplating using.

In theory the VRF is too large to be used as a co-axial gun. But nothing else is powerful enough to be useful.
